Cause of death, by injury, ages 60+, female in Philippines
Philippines: Cause of death, by injury, ages 60+, female was 2.1% in 2021. ▲ Rising
Cause of death, by injury, ages 60+, female in Philippines, 2000–2021
Source: Global Health Estimates, World Health Organization (WHO). Measured in % of total female deaths ages 60+.
Analysis
Philippines recorded 2.1% for cause of death, by injury, ages 60+, female in 2021.
That represents a change of down 3.5% on the previous year and up 26.9% over ten years.
Over the whole period, cause of death, by injury, ages 60+, female in Philippines peaked at 2.2% in 2020 and was at its lowest, 1.6%, in 2010.
Philippines ranks 101st of 185 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

About this data
Number of female deaths ages 60+ due to injury divided by number of all female deaths ages 60+, expressed by percentage. Injury includes unintentional and intentional injuries.
